Transaction 26fa34f914feaddaff7a5abd96fbe39aecf7a9d4991471beca31828dc622a751

1 Input
2 Outputs
  • 26fa34f914feaddaff7a5abd96fbe39aecf7a9d4991471beca31828dc622a751:0
  • value  109116
    address  14WNMVd6gmPHEUYeP6HqhBRfoiHXinb8uT
  • 26fa34f914feaddaff7a5abd96fbe39aecf7a9d4991471beca31828dc622a751:1
  • value  63332021
    address  3PP62qPHRfW6cHhDAufiDCwLRv74C2fDuD